Iowa Natural Resources Dept. Looking for Gray Fox as Part of a Research Project
November 01, 2023
November 01, 2023
DES MOINES, Iowa, Nov. 1 (TNSres) -- The Iowa Department of Natural Resources issued the following news release:
The Iowa DNR is asking trappers for help with a study on Iowa's gray fox population.
"We're asking trappers who happen to catch a gray fox alive to contact me or wildlife technician Dave Hoffman directly so we can make arrangements to equip the animal with a neck collar and release it for tracking purposes as part of a research project. If they . . .
